在当今移动互联网高度发达的时代,越来越多的人希望随时随地访问互联网资源,尤其是需要绕过地域限制、保护隐私或提升网络速度的用户,对于普通手机用户而言,直接使用公共Wi-Fi存在安全隐患,而运营商提供的流量又常常受限于内容屏蔽,通过一台VPS(虚拟私人服务器)搭建自己的VPN服务,成为一种既安全又经济的解决方案,本文将详细介绍如何利用VPS搭建一个稳定、高效的VPN服务,并在手机端轻松连接使用。
你需要准备一台VPS,推荐选择阿里云、腾讯云、DigitalOcean或Linode等主流服务商,配置建议至少1核CPU、1GB内存、100GB硬盘空间和1TB带宽,价格每月约$5~$10,性价比极高,注册并购买后,你会获得服务器IP地址、root账户密码以及SSH登录信息。
接下来是安装与配置阶段,我们以OpenVPN为例,这是目前最稳定、开源且广泛支持的协议之一,登录服务器后,使用SSH工具(如PuTTY或Termius)连接,执行以下步骤:
-
更新系统并安装依赖:
apt update && apt upgrade -y apt install openvpn easy-rsa -y
-
初始化证书颁发机构(CA):
make-cadir /etc/openvpn/easy-rsa cd /etc/openvpn/easy-rsa nano vars # 修改默认配置,如国家、组织名称等 source ./vars ./clean-all ./build-ca
-
创建服务器证书和密钥:
./build-key-server server ./build-key client1 # 为手机客户端生成证书 ./build-dh
-
配置OpenVPN主文件:
cp /etc/openvpn/easy-rsa/keys/{ca.crt,server.key,server.crt,dh2048.pem} /etc/openvpn/ nano /etc/openvpn/server.conf在配置文件中设置
port 1194、proto udp、dev tun,并启用push "redirect-gateway def1"实现手机流量全部走VPN。 -
启动服务并设置开机自启:
systemctl enable openvpn@server systemctl start openvpn@server
-
打开防火墙端口(如UFW):
ufw allow 1194/udp
完成以上步骤后,将client1.crt、client1.key和ca.crt这三个文件打包成.ovpn配置文件,可通过邮件或云盘发送到你的手机,在安卓设备上,可使用“OpenVPN Connect”应用导入该配置文件;iOS用户则可用“OpenVPN for iOS”App,点击连接后,即可看到网络状态变为绿色,表示已成功接入你的私人隧道。
优点显而易见:数据加密传输、规避ISP限速、访问境外网站无阻、无需付费订阅第三方服务,缺点也需注意:VPS可能被某些平台检测到,建议定期更换配置参数或使用混淆插件增强隐蔽性。
利用VPS搭建个人VPN不仅技术门槛不高,还能极大提升移动端上网体验,无论是远程办公、留学生活还是旅行途中,它都是你值得拥有的数字安全盾牌,动手试试吧,让你的手机真正“自由上网”!

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






